Also Upon the humble Petition of
Jeremy Mount< no role >
Clerk
of the Hospll of
Bridewell
and Bethlem Laying before this Court the Condicon of his
place as to his Sallary being the same it was on the first Foundation
of the Hosplls. and the smallness of the perquisitts of his Office of late
Yeares And humbley praying the consideracon of this Court in such
yearely Gratuity as shall be thought fitting This Court haveing
weighed and considered of the matters of the said petition Doe thinke
fitt and soe Order That Mr. Trear Doe Give and pay unto him the yearly
Gratuity of Fifty pounds from Michas One Thousand Six hundred
Ninety Five during the pleasure of this Court
